Moving To Business: Promoting Physical Activity and Reducing Sedentary Behavior in Office-based Companies in Finland
NCT01999205 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: NA ·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 396
Last updated 2015-12-08
Summary
The participants are twelve small or middle-sized companies. Baseline information about the company's practices and employees' physical activity is collected in November 2013 with questionnaires and accelerometers. A team is nominated in each company to develop company's practices in relation to promoting physical activity and reducing sedentary behavior among employees. The teams are supported with materials and meetings and the opportunity to obtain physical activity services from the regional offices of the Finnish Sports Confederation. The development process is carried out in Fall 2013 and the actions to promote physical activity and to reduce sedentary behavior are implemented in the companies during spring and fall 2014. The follow-up evaluation with the same measures as at baseline will be conducted in November 2014 and depending on financing possibly also in November to assess the maintenance of the actions.

Interventions
- BEHAVIORAL
-
Physical activity promotion
A nominated team in each participating company develops a plan to promote physical activity and to reduce sedentary behavior of the employees.
